In preparation for the construction of a Demonstration Fusion Reactor (DEMO) and related facilities including the International Fusion Materials Irradiation Facility (IFMIF), the Joint Undertaking has implemented, in collaboration with the Japan Atomic Energy Agency (JAEA) and in the frame of the Broader Approach Agreement, a programme of research, development and design activities which constitute the scope of the IFMIF/EVEDA project, which are: • The design, construction, installation and commissioning of the Prototype Accelerator for IFMIF; • The design, construction and tests of a downscaled prototype of the Target Facility; • The design, construction and tests of prototypical Irradiation Test Modules for the Test Facility; • The Engineering Design of the IFMIF facility. As a member of the Broader Fusion Development Department of 'Fusion for Energy', the Project Leader (PL) for IFMIF/EVEDA will be the manager and spokesperson of the IFMIF/EVEDA project. He/She will lead the European-Japanese Integrated Project Team (IPT), in particular for the construction, installation and commissioning of the Prototype Accelerator at the Broader Approach site of Rokkasho, Aomori Prefecture, Japan. Relying on the European and Japanese Home Teams, the main mission of the PL will be to direct all phases of realisation of the Prototype Accelerator, from reception of the subsystems (mainly delivered by European Institutions), installation, check-out of the components and commissioning of the accelerator with beam. The PL will initiate all necessary actions to meet the challenging objective of generating more than 1 MW beam power under continuous wave conditions. Project Leader for IFMIF/EVEDA will coordinate the Accelerator Team at Rokkasho, composed of a set of “permanent staff” and “dedicated teams” associated to specific tasks, such as the delivery and startup of components, in a given time schedule and also will propose the organization of the Accelerator Team. These activities will be performed in accordance with the Japanese Safety Regulations, for which the JAEA is responsible. As the top level representative of the IFMIF/EVEDA project, the Project Leader will be the spokesperson of the IPT at the related Governance meetings, at scientific conferences and to the organisations interfacing with the project. He/she will work on the successful execution of the Procurement Arrangements in close interaction with the Implementing Agencies. Among other tasks, the Project Leader for IFMIF/EVEDA will: • Manage and lead the activities of the Project Team in Rokkasho and coordinate the activities in close collaboration with the Implementing Agencies; • Prepare the Project Plan, the Work Programme and the Annual Report; • Maintain accounts of the contributions of each Party; • Report to the Steering and Project Committees on the progress of the IFMIF/EVEDA activities, in particular of the Prototype Accelerator activities; • Organize the work to perform the installation, checkout and commissioning of the components and of the whole prototype accelerator, from injector to beam dump; • Coordinate all operations performed on the accelerator prototype; • Submit the operational plans to the JAEA Safety Team; • Gather all relevant information and experimental results to make them available to the relevant scientific community.
